Tripadvisor’s approach to reviews
Before posting, each Tripadvisor review goes through an automated tracking system, which collects information, answering the following questions: how, what, where and when. If the system detects something that potentially contradicts our community guidelines, the review is not published.
When the system detects a problem, a review may be automatically rejected, sent to the reviewer for validation, or manually reviewed by our team of content specialists, who work 24/7 to maintain the quality of the reviews on our site.
Our team checks each review posted on the site disputed by our community as not meeting our community guidelines.

I have been to That's Amore a good few times in the last two years and have always been very satisfied. Good authentic Italian cooking with excellent service at reasonable prices. My particular favourite is the seafood linguine which is often on the specials. Also...the pollo Diane is very tasty. Tend to have a lot of family groups up to 7pm. Booking is recommended as it tends to be quite busy.More

Friends, who live in Ireland, collected us at Grand Hotel, and we headed to this restaurant for dinner; it would have been a very easy walk. We had no reservation but we’re seated, and told that the table would be needed a couple of hours...later. That was quite ok with us. Our young server was charming, the food was delicious, as was the recommended wine. I really appreciated the non- interruptive service; we were glanced at, and since we were engaged in conversation, were not disturbed; that’s a well-trained server. Having local families enjoying dinner together was a lovely bonus. We left happily sated, and our friends were pleased to have discovered a restaurant new to them. Grazie!More
